Dave Chappelle Announces December 2023 Show in Vancouver
BREAKING: Renowned comedian Dave Chappelle has just announced a highly anticipated show in Vancouver scheduled for December 15, 2023. This performance will take place at the iconic Rogers Arena, making it a must-see event for fans across the region.
This announcement comes as excitement builds for Chappelle’s return to the stage, following a series of sold-out performances in other major cities. Tickets for the Vancouver show are expected to sell out quickly, given Chappelle’s immense popularity and the limited number of performances he has scheduled for this winter.
Chappelle’s unique blend of humor and social commentary has captivated audiences worldwide, making this event particularly significant for comedy lovers. The show promises a night filled with laughter and thought-provoking material, as Chappelle continues to push boundaries in the comedy scene.
